drm/amd/display: fix up reference clock abstractions
[why]
"reference clock" is a very overloaded variable in DC and causes confusion
as there are multiple sources of reference clock, which may be different values
incorrect input values to DML will cause DCHUB to be programmed improperly
and lead to hard to debug underflow issues
[how]
instead of using ref clock everywhere, specify WHICH ref clock:
- xtalin
- dccg refclk
- dchub refclk
these are all distinct values which may not be equal
